Loladgaon Population - Bid, Maharashtra

Loladgaon is a medium size village located in Bid Taluka of Bid district, Maharashtra with total 271 families residing. The Loladgaon village has population of 1327 of which 681 are males while 646 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Loladga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 196 which makes up 14.77 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Loladgaon village is 949 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Loladgaon as per census is 661,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.

Loladgaon village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Loladgaon village was 79.31 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Loladgaon Male literacy stands at 89.17 % while female literacy rate was 69.54 %.

Loladgaon Data

Particulars Total Male Female
Total No. of Houses 271 - -
Population 1,327 681 646
Child (0-6) 196 118 78
Schedule Caste 78 40 38
Schedule Tribe 19 9 10
Literacy 79.31 % 89.17 % 69.54 %
Total Workers 739 387 352
Main Worker 679 - -
Marginal Worker 60 2 58

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 5.88 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.43 % of total population in Loladgaon village.

Work Profile

In Loladgaon village out of total population, 739 were engaged in work activities. 91.88 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 8.12 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 739 workers engaged in Main Work, 541 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 91 were Agricultural labourer.
